THE JUBILEE YEAR OF HOPE 2025 “Jubilee” is the name given to a particular year. A time to re-establish a proper relationship with God, with one another, and with all of creation. The Jubilee Year 2025 officially began on December 8, 2024, when Pope Francis opened the Holy Door at St. Peter’s Basilica.
This sacred year of Hope invites us all to renew our faith and deepen our commitment to God. We encourage parishioners to take full advantage of this special year, which offers Catholics the possibility of obtaining a plenary indulgence through prayer, pilgrimages, reflection, and acts of service. INVITATION TO THE CHRISM MASS All parishioners are warmly invited to join our bishop and all the priests of our diocese for the Chrism Mass on Wednesday, April 16, 2025, at 12 Noon in the Cathedral. This beautiful and solemn liturgy is a special moment in the life of our diocese, during which the sacred oils used in the sacraments throughout the year are blessed and the priests renew their commitment to their sacred ministry. Attending the Chrism Mass is a powerful way to express our gratitude for the gift of the priesthood and to pray for those who dedicate their lives to serving God’s people. NATIONAL JUBILEE PILGRIMAGE WALK The Pilgrimage of Hope is a national walking pilgrimage culminating at St Barnabas’ Cathedral, Nottingham, on 13th -14th September 2025, with a Solemn Mass for the Feast of the Exaltation of the Holy Cross. Inspired by the values of the Sisters of the Holy Cross, it promotes compassion, faith, prayer, and community. This pilgrimage coincides with the 2025 Jubilee, marking 1700 years since the First Ecumenical Council of Nicaea and 175 years since the restoration of the Catholic hierarchy in England & Wales.
